sys.dm_os_windows_info (Transact-SQL)sys.dm_os_windows_info (Transact-SQL)

S’APPLIQUE À : ouiSQL Server (à partir de 2008) nonAzure SQL Database nonAzure SQL Data Warehouse nonParallel Data Warehouse APPLIES TO: yesSQL Server (starting with 2008) noAzure SQL Database noAzure SQL Data Warehouse noParallel Data Warehouse

Retourne une ligne qui affiche les informations relatives à la version du système d'exploitation Windows.Returns one row that displays Windows operating system version information.

S’applique uniquement à SQL Server s’exécutant sur Windows.Only applies to SQL Server running on Windows. Pour afficher des informations similaires pour SQL Server s’exécutant sur un ordinateur hôte non Windows, tels que Linux, utilisez sys.dm_os_host_info (Transact-SQL).To see similar informaton for SQL Server running on a non-Windows host, such as Linux, use sys.dm_os_host_info (Transact-SQL).

Nom de colonneColumn name Type de donnéesData type DescriptionDescription
windows_releasewindows_release nvarchar (256)nvarchar(256) Pour Windows, retourne le numéro de version.For Windows, returns the release number. Pour obtenir la liste de valeurs et les descriptions, consultez Version de système d’exploitation (Windows).For a list of values and descriptions, see Operating System Version (Windows). Ne peut pas avoir la valeur NULL.Cannot be NULL.
windows_service_pack_levelwindows_service_pack_level nvarchar (256)nvarchar(256) Pour Windows, retourne le numéro de service pack.For Windows, returns the service pack number. Ne peut pas avoir la valeur NULL.Cannot be NULL.
windows_skuwindows_sku Intint Pour Windows, retourne l’ID d’unité de conservation des Stock (SKU) Windows.For Windows, returns the Windows Stock Keeping Unit (SKU) ID. Pour obtenir la liste des ID de référence (SKU) et des descriptions, consultez GetProductInfo, fonction.For a list of SKU IDs and descriptions, see GetProductInfo Function. Est NULLable.Is NULLable.
os_language_versionos_language_version Intint Pour Windows, retourne l’identificateur de paramètres régionaux (LCID) Windows du système d’exploitation.For Windows, returns the Windows locale identifier (LCID) of the operating system. Pour obtenir la liste des valeurs LCID et des descriptions, consultez ID de paramètres régionaux assignés par Microsoft.For a list of LCID values and descriptions, see Locale IDs Assigned by Microsoft. Ne peut pas avoir la valeur NULL.Cannot be NULL.

PermissionsPermissions

L’autorisation SELECT sur sys.dm_os_windows_info est accordée au rôle public par défaut.The SELECT permission on sys.dm_os_windows_info is granted to the public role by default. Si révoqué, nécessite l’autorisation VIEW SERVER STATE sur le serveur.If revoked, requires VIEW SERVER STATE permission on the server.

Limitations et restrictionsLimitations and Restrictions

Pour afficher des informations pour SQL en cours d’exécution sur un ordinateur hôte non Windows, tels que Linux, utilisez sys.dm_os_host_info (Transact-SQL).To see informaton for SQL running on a non-Windows host, such as Linux, use sys.dm_os_host_info (Transact-SQL).

ExemplesExamples

L’exemple suivant retourne toutes les colonnes à partir de la sys.dm_os_windows_info vue.The following example returns all columns from the sys.dm_os_windows_info view.

SELECT windows_release, windows_service_pack_level, windows_sku, os_language_version  
FROM sys.dm_os_windows_info;  

Un exemple d'ensemble de résultats est présenté ci-dessous.Here is a sample result set.

windows_release windows_service_pack_level windows_sku os_language_version

--------------- --------------------------- ------------ -------------------

6.0 Service Pack 2 4 1033

Voir aussiSee Also

sys.dm_os_sys_info (Transact-SQL) sys.dm_os_sys_info (Transact-SQL)
sys.dm_os_host_infosys.dm_os_host_info